    Window cleaning with upvc

    There are some steps that can be taken to clean upvc windows after repairs. To avoid damaging your uPVC windows, it is crucial that you apply a non-abrasive cleanser. To ensure the correct concentration you must also make sure that the product is properly dilute.

    A mild detergent is the best method to clean UPVC windows. It is recommended to clean your windows at least twice a month. It is also a good idea to wash your windows at minimum four to eight times per year.

    You can use diluted bleach to remove stubborn stains. A mixture of vinegar and hot water can also help clean your windows. If you have time you can put the mixture on your windows for approximately 15 minutes and then wipe away any excess with the help of a soft cloth.

    After a couple of years after a while, white uPVC windows can lose their shine. You can revive its shine using a traditional glass cleaner.

    Alternatively, you can use a professional uPVC cleaning solution. It can be bought from hardware stores or on the internet. Be sure that the product you purchase doesn't damage the seals of silicone or double glazing. The wrong product can cause damage to your uPVC and cause irreparable damage.

    Regularly cleaning uPVC windows is essential to keep out mould and dirt buildup. Regularly cleaning your upvc window hinge windows will reduce the necessity to replace or repair them.

    Cleaning your uPVC frames and windows clear will prevent the growth of mould. This will help you save money on repairs. uPVC can be extremely durable and low-maintenance when it is maintained properly.

    Repairing a cracked Upvc window

    You'll need to fix any cracks or holes in your uPVC windows. This can help stop drafts and keep heat inside your home. You can either engage a professional for the repair of the problem or you can do it yourself.

    While uPVC windows are very durable, there are some problems that could occur. These include condensation, draughts and leaks. It is also possible that the frame might break. The best method to prevent this is to keep your uPVC windows dry of moisture. To ensure that the windows are able to move freely, also keep them clean.

    It could be a good idea for you to replace the hinges if you notice that your sliding sash is stuck to a frame. The hinges are easily replaced by the majority of people. They only take a few minutes. To make sure that the replacement is completed correctly, you might want to call a professional.

    You can also attempt to fix tiny holes in the window frame by using speckling, a bit of paint, or an edge filler. Keep the hole's dimensions in line with the frame's overall size.

    A gasket is an excellent method to seal your uPVC window to the frame. However, the gasket could become brittle after a while. A backing rod can be used to strengthen the bond between your frame, glass, and the gasket.

    UPVC windows are susceptible to damage from hail and storms. This could cause windows to shut or open too fast and can cause a hole. You may need to replace the entire window depending on the severity of damage.
